Hathnewara is a Rural village located in Champa, Janjgir-champa, Chhattisgarh.
The total population of Hathnewara is 5,007.
Hathnewara village comprises 1,131 households.
The literacy rate in Hathnewara is 76.2%. Among the literate population of 3,366, there are 2,344 literate males and 1,022 literate females.
In Hathnewara, there are 3,109 males and 1,898 females, with a sex ratio of 610 females per 1000 males.
There are 590 children (11.8% of population), comprising 323 boys and 267 girls.
The total number of workers in Hathnewara is 2,779, with 2,367 main workers and 412 marginal workers.
In Hathnewara, there are 572 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(333 males, 239 females) and 524 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(349 males, 175 females).
Hathnewara is located in Chhattisgarh state, Janjgir-champa district, and falls under Champa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 436809 and LGD code is 436809.
